They are secure

Upvc windows provide a strong barrier against vandals and intruders. They are also energy efficient and simple to maintain. You can add additional security to your windows made of upvc by installing window alarms.

Security is an important aspect because windows are the main entrance point to any building. You should also select windows that are made of a sturdy material. UPVC is a well-known choice. It is waterproof, resistant to rot, and highly corrosion resistant. It is also available in a variety of colours.

One of the best features of UPVC is the ability to be reinforced using other materials. Adding galvanised steel or hardened aluminium to the hollow body will help to strengthen the uPVC door or window frame. The result is a strong and extremely resilient piece of uPVC that doesn't require painting.

Another feature of uPVC windows is the process of beading. Beading is the process of forming a thin strip of material that is bonded to the glass pane. The processes used to bead are made of either plastic, metal or wood.

One of the best ways to increase the security of windows is to install uPVC beads. Burglars are less likely break into windows that have been fitted with beading.

One of the best ways to increase the security of a uPVC window is to install an sash jammer. The jamming devices stop burglars from opening the window.

Many uPVC windows come with multi-locking systems to increase security. Multi-locking systems ensure that the window is secure at various points around the sash.

Security can be further improved by adding locks that are anti-snap. Anti-snap locks are designed to stop the barrel from snapping.

However, the best security is in the material used. uPVC is a durable high-quality polymer that is extremely durable. If you are looking for a secure uPVC window, search for Secured By Design or Secured by Design kit mark.

Also, if you are planning to replace your current uPVC windows with newer ones, make sure that they comply with PAS 24: 2016. These standards will increase the security of your home by ensuring your windows made of uPVC are in compliance with these standards.

To change a handle, you must remove the two screws that are at the base of the handle. This will let you install the new handle. There are a variety of handles. You can pick a style that is in line with your window style and locks that are espag.

It is simple to change window handles. Make sure the direction of the espag lock is precisely. Also, determine the distance from the back of the window. It is a good idea for aluminum windows to have a an incline of 21mm, and uPVC windows 9mm.

Cockspur handles are typically found on older frames. These handles are typically installed with three to four screws. Professional window installers can measure your windows for you.

Cadenza handles are less flexible and harder to find. These handles are more difficult to locate and are less flexible. You must ensure that the replacement handle has the same height as the existing window.
